How It Unfolded
Derry City beat Cork City 0-1 at Turners Cross, Regular Season - 36, in the Premier Division. The remainder of the report sets that outcome against the pre-match model, the markets and the teams' data profiles.
The Model vs The Result
The Poisson model went into this projecting Cork City 1.15 xG and Derry City 1.40 xG, a combined 2.55. The scoreboard read 0-1 for 1 actual goal. Cork City fell 1.1 short of their projected output. Those figures were built on strength ratings of Cork City attack 0.85 / defence 1.17 against Derry City attack 1.24 / defence 1.00, drawn from 35/71 games (CurrentSeason).
On the result, the model split it Cork City 30% | Draw 28% | Derry City 42%, with Derry City to win its most likely call at 42%. The result followed the model's preferred path, landing its top-rated outcome.
Goals & Markets
The model rated Over 2.5 goals at 47%. The game delivered 1, so it stayed under — in line with the projection. Over 1.5 had been 73% and missed. On both teams to score, the model sat at 52% and the match did not — a miss on BTTS. Historically the two sides average 47% Over 2.5 across their same-competition games (Cork City 49%, Derry City 46%), a base rate that agreed with today's under. Their combined BTTS history runs at 63%, which did not match the one-sided outcome.

Form vs Result
On form, Derry City arrived the stronger side — 1.71 PPG against 0.69. Form held, and they took the win. Cork City (home/away splits) managed 0 against a 1.12 scoring average — below par going forward. Derry City (home/away splits) conceded 0 against a 1.29 average — tighter than their form line.
